Warning Signs You Need Hydrostatic Pressure Water Removal

Water damage can be sneaky, but there are some clear warning signs that you need to look out for. Catching these signs early can save you thousands of dollars in repairs and prevent bigger problems down the line.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Strong, musty odors can be a sign of mold and mildew growth, which can be a health hazard for you and your family. If you notice a persistent odor in your home, it’s time to call a professional.

Water Stains on Your Ceiling or Walls

Water stains can be a sign of a leaky roof, burst pipe, or overflowing appliance. If you notice water stains on your ceiling or walls, it’s time to investigate and fix the problem before it gets worse.

Warped or Buckled Flooring

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of water damage, which can be costly to repair. If you notice any changes in your flooring, it’s time to call a professional.

Peeling Paint or Wallpaper

Peeling paint or wallpaper can be a sign of water damage, which can lead to bigger problems down the line. If you notice any peeling or bubbling paint or wallpaper, it’s time to call a professional.

Unusual Sounds or Leaks

Unusual sounds or leaks can be a sign of a burst pipe or overflowing appliance. If you notice any unusual sounds or leaks, it’s time to investigate and fix the problem before it gets worse.

Discoloration or Warping of Wood

Discoloration or warping of wood can be a sign of water damage, which can be costly to repair. If you notice any changes in your wood surfaces, it’s time to call a professional.

Hydrostatic Pressure Water Removal Cost in Winton, CA

The cost of hydrostatic pressure water remov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Winton, CA. These estimates are based on industry standards and may vary depending on your specific situation.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water removal and drying $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, amount of water, and equipment needed
Restoration and repair $1,000 – $5,000 Severity of damage, size of affected area, and materials needed
Sanitizing and cleaning $200 – $1,000 Size of affected area, type of cleaning required, and equipment needed
Disinfecting and deodorizing $100 – $500 Size of affected area, type of disinfecting required, and equipment needed
Moisture detection and prevention $200 – $1,000 Size of affected area, type of moisture detection required, and equipment needed
